Chicago, Illinois Casting Call – USA Network’s ‘Sirens’ casting call for actors, models, and talent to work as stand ins in Chicago.

USA Network’s hit TV series ‘Sirens’ is currently looking to hire several male actors to work as stand-ins in Chicago.

USA Network’s ‘Sirens’ follows the work lives of three Chicago EMTs and the unusual—often crude or humorous—situations and people in need of their assistance.

Casting directors are looking for two Caucasian men to work as stand-ins on Tuesday, October 28th.

To audition for the stand-in role on ‘Sirens’, check out the casting call details below:
